Changeset View
Changeset View
Standalone View
Standalone View
sys/arm64/include/vfp.h
Show All 25 Lines | |||||
* SUCH DAMAGE. | * SUCH DAMAGE. | ||||
* | * | ||||
* $FreeBSD$ | * $FreeBSD$ | ||||
*/ | */ | ||||
#ifndef _MACHINE_VFP_H_ | #ifndef _MACHINE_VFP_H_ | ||||
#define _MACHINE_VFP_H_ | #define _MACHINE_VFP_H_ | ||||
#include <sys/types.h> | |||||
#include <sys/ucontext.h> | |||||
/* VFPCR */ | /* VFPCR */ | ||||
#define VFPCR_AHP (0x04000000) /* alt. half-precision: */ | #define VFPCR_AHP (0x04000000) /* alt. half-precision: */ | ||||
#define VFPCR_DN (0x02000000) /* default NaN enable */ | #define VFPCR_DN (0x02000000) /* default NaN enable */ | ||||
#define VFPCR_FZ (0x01000000) /* flush to zero enabled */ | #define VFPCR_FZ (0x01000000) /* flush to zero enabled */ | ||||
#define VFPCR_INIT 0 /* Default fpcr after exec */ | #define VFPCR_INIT 0 /* Default fpcr after exec */ | ||||
#define VFPCR_RMODE_OFF 22 /* rounding mode offset */ | #define VFPCR_RMODE_OFF 22 /* rounding mode offset */ | ||||
#define VFPCR_RMODE_MASK (0x00c00000) /* rounding mode mask */ | #define VFPCR_RMODE_MASK (0x00c00000) /* rounding mode mask */ | ||||
▲ Show 20 Lines • Show All 66 Lines • Show Last 20 Lines |